Analysis

In 2025, population ages 30-34, male in OECD members stood at 6.9%.

That represents a change of down 1.1% on the previous year and down 2.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, population ages 30-34, male in OECD members peaked at 8.1% in 1994 and was at its lowest, 6.6%, in 1968.

OECD members ranks 32nd of 47 groups on this measure, in the middle of the range.
